Born in India in 1966, Ashutosh Sinha studied electrical engineering at the Indian Institute of Technology in Kanpur, before beginning his career as a consultant at Citicorp Overseas Software, where he worked for 3 years. In 1993 he finished his MBA from the Indian Institute of Management at Calcutta and joined SBI Funds Management as a portfolio manager in 1993.
He switched to Morgan Stanley Investment Management in Mumbai 1995 and moved to Singapore with the firm in 1998. He was Managing Director and Head of Investments for Asia (excluding Japan) and a senior portfolio manager for Global Emerging Markets Equities at Morgan Stanley. Currently he is Managing Partner at Amoeba Capital Partners Pte Ltd, Singapore.
